In our current society, numerous company owners have E&O or errors and omissions insurance. This is fitting for any person who provides guidance, makes well-informed advices, creates answers or stands for other people’s needs like inspectors, telecommunications carriers, advertisement copywriters, placement services, web page designers, software developers, consultants and teachers.
This is why you need errors and omissions insurance - Whatever business you may have, customers can always argue that you did something incorrectly which somehow caused them to lose money or injury.
Companies do make mistakes sometimes. E&O’s coverage protects your faults, as well as your employees and freelance contractors’ errors. Furthermore, E&O may help you avoid embarrassments, lost customers and poor reputation.
While legally validating an agreement with customers could help control your accountability, the biggest cost connected with E&O claim is the legal defense necessary to show innocence or accountability. These policies are made to insure a lot of these costs for defense and finally the absolute judgment in case a business proprietor loses the case.
The E&O insurance should be at the base of each business owner’s insurance listings. It is best to get the coverage before you acquire customers or market your product.
Professionals who require errors & omissions insurance include engineers, lawyers, doctors, architects, accountants and others. If your business offers and charges for services to customers, you have exposure to errors & omissions. You may want take into account the repercussions of a service not done appropriately or in a timely manner, and it causes your client to lose money or ruins their reputation.
The price tag of Errors & Omissions insurance may differ based on the location, claims experience, classification of business and from one insurance firm to another.
